Food Industry Automation: More Than Just Labor Savings
When it comes to automating food production lines, labor is usually the main driver—and for good reason. The American Bakers Association predicts a shortage of over 53,000 workers in the baking industry by 2030. Using Robots to Enhance Food Safety
On average about 48 million people get sick each year from foodborne diseases, according to data from the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C).
